Preface
Computational Intelligence (CI) includes approaches and methods which consist of theories, theorems,
proofs, axioms, applications, and comparisons of computationally motivated paradigms. It provides
computational solutions of multi-domain problems and applications dealing with the datasets ranging
from database to exascale, homogeneity to heterogeneity, volume to velocity, and variety to veracity.
In today's era, when Exabytes of data is being generated on a daily basis, there is a great need of some
intelligent methods and tools that would be robust and compatible to analyze and extract the
meaningful information from them and help the users in making some fruitful and quick decisions.</p>
      <p>In view of these factors CI, its concepts, applications and meta-heuristics find great
applications in solving real-life problems. The aim of this workshop is to record and disseminate the
contributions from researchers, academicians, and industry experts in the CI domain. This workshop is
a correct platform for information exchange and to bring about quantifiable change to the scientific
output.
